How do farmers and ranchers in the Sentinel Butte area typically handle agricultural lending and operating lines of credit?

Given Sentinel Butte's location in a predominantly agricultural region, local banks are highly experienced with the unique financial needs of farmers and ranchers. Institutions like First International Bank & Trust and American Bank Center in nearby Beach have dedicated agricultural lending officers who understand the seasonal cash flow, equipment financing, and land management needs specific to Golden Valley County. They offer specialized products like operating lines of credit, livestock loans, and Farm Service Agency (FSA) guaranteed loans. It's common for producers to build long-term relationships with a local loan officer who can provide personalized service.

Are there any local credit unions that serve Sentinel Butte residents, and what are the membership requirements?

Yes, Capital Credit Union is a prominent credit union serving Sentinel Butte and the surrounding region. Membership is typically available to anyone who lives, works, worships, or attends school in their designated service areas, which include Golden Valley County. Credit unions often offer competitive rates on loans and savings accounts, and may provide benefits like lower fees than traditional banks. Since Sentinel Butte is unincorporated and has a small population, joining a credit union can be an excellent way for residents to access a full range of financial services with a community-focused institution.

What options are available for handling cash deposits and withdrawals when you live in a small town like Sentinel Butte without a local bank branch?

Residents of Sentinel Butte have several practical options for cash transactions. The most common is to use the bank branches in Beach, ND. Many also utilize the ATM at the Cenex convenience store in Sentinel Butte for cash withdrawals. For cash deposits, some businesses use cash management services or armored car pickup, while individuals often make deposits during trips to Beach. Another growing option is using "cash-back" services at local retailers when making debit card purchases. For those who bank with institutions that are part of a shared branch network, like some credit unions, you may be able to conduct transactions at other participating credit union locations.
